Create Your Own Memories

The summer was coming to a close and my four year old daughter said, “Mom when are we going deer hunting?” I smiled and told her a couple more months and had a big feeling of pride from the excitement and enthusiasm my daughter was showing already. She had been hunting with us every year since she was born and you could see the sparkle in her eye with the thought of the big season coming up.
These questions have crossed my mind a few times lately - What if I had never taken up hunting or outdoor activities? What kind of memories would I have missed out on? Certainly other things would have filled my time but looking back on all the memories, the people I’ve met, the lessons I’ve learned and am now starting to teach my kids – none of that could be replaced.
Hunting is a sport that people learn from no matter how long you have been active in it. It always seems that something new comes along or an old buck teaches you a new trick you wish you’d have known before you set out to hunt that day. It poses a challenge that tests your mind, body, patience and true love for the sport that proves to have an end result that could not be replaced. No matter how small or big your kill is or even if you don’t get anything at all – you still know that time you had in the outdoors with family or friends could never be outdone with anything greater.
Ladies – Take your opportunity to create your own memories. Take up an outdoor activity that challenges you and provides you with a sense of satisfaction you deserve. Then take the experience you’ve gained and teach someone else. There’s nothing better than engaging the whole family or a group of friends in something that will create memories that you will never forget for a lifetime….
